R. Conti This advanced course extends quantitative and methodological concepts studied in PSYC 200 and 309. Emphasis is on the design and analysis of multifactor studies, with special attention on the analysis of variance and related procedures. Other topics include multiple regression, multiple correlation, and an introduction to factor analysis. Prerequisite: PSYC 309. Recommended to be taken by students pursing honors in psychology following PSYC 490, concurrently with PSYC 491.
